Output 3e3696b76e59f80dd266f8a23120940cceb3acc00a7866163c905cdbcee176a0:8

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373db78197cae83189ed7e3f4486482e3a901 OP_EQUAL
address
3BMEX4qGiicSgnQP9KFAWdc4oqJLKdX21s
transaction
3e3696b76e59f80dd266f8a23120940cceb3acc00a7866163c905cdbcee176a0
confirmations
414821
spent
true